One-Family Residential Subdistricts, as indicated by the designation 1F on said Maps. The One-Family Residential Subdistricts are established to preserve, maintain and promote low density one-family neighborhoods, to provide for new infill construction appropriate to the existing fabric, and to allow minor changes to occur as-of-right. In a 1F Residential Subdistrict, the maximum number of Dwelling Units allowed in a single Building shall be 1.
